Preparing Your Workspace

Before beginning your wood burning task, see to it to set up a well-ventilated work space. Wood burning creates smoke and fumes that can be dangerous if inhaled. Operate in a well-lit area with correct ventilation to guarantee your safety.

Practicing Your Technique

Like any kind of art type, grasping wood burning takes practice. Begin by exercising on scrap pieces of wood to familiarize on your own with the devices and methods. Try out different pointer shapes and heat settings to produce differing effects.

Creating Comprehensive Designs

To develop detailed designs with wood burning, beginning by sketching your design lightly onto the wood surface area using a pencil. Then, utilize your wood heater to trace over the lines, using constant pressure for even burn marks.

Adding Shading and Texture

One of the beauties of wood burning is its versatility in developing shading and texture. Trying out different suggestion forms and stroke patterns to add deepness and measurement to your styles. Technique varying pressure degrees for light and dark shades.

Finishing Your Project

Once you've completed your wood burning style, it's vital to complete it correctly to safeguard the wood and boost its look. Use a clear finish like varnish or polyurethane to secure the layout and offer it a glossy finish.
